Excellent training route, also good for exploring the area. Gradual training of your legs will help you to tackle the climb up to Laffrey fairly easily and relaxed.
From the plateau of Matheysin up to the Col d’Ornon, the climb remains regular and pleasant.
The large variety of landscapes and terrains makes this a very attractive itinerary!
From Bourg-d’Oisans follow the RN91 towards Grenoble as far as Séchilienne, then turn left to go to Laffrey. Follow the small road through the woods. At the traffic lights in Laffrey turn left and go to the lake, then follow the D115a to La Mure; this is a scenic route.
Once you have reached La Mure, follow the D26 towards Valbonnais, then the D526 to the Col d’Ornon and from the pass you can go back down to Bourg-d’Oisans on the RN91.
LAKE LAFFREY
Lake Laffrey, which is 3 km long, is the 8th biggest natural lake in France. It is 39 m deep ans its crystal clear waters are home to a variety of fish. Its bank have been developed for tourism, with a leisure park, mountain-bike circuits and water sports.
